Transaction 53b8b86de3c4be876efb2d0c1b5724742bd7f50155f6def10ca7e683777246d9
1 Input
1 Output
-
53b8b86de3c4be876efb2d0c1b5724742bd7f50155f6def10ca7e683777246d9:0
- value
- 17692077
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 88ba4df89a18115a4d1ae11eea3b2e36d3b989f6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DTx5kwxbW8sWECrctfSuBAz4iX26cwb5J